[0061] The principles and features of the present invention are described below in conjunction with the accompanying drawings, and the examples given are only used to explain the present invention, and are not intended to limit the scope of the present invention.

[0062] figure 1 It is a general framework for distributed systems, including control boards, switching boards, and service boards. In the embodiment of the present invention, the focus is on the service board, and the NAT module runs on the service board. Each service board is a multi-CPU system, which can be customized according to the actual situation, and is not limited to this embodiment. For example, in this embodiment, CPU0 of the service board is used to complete session aging check and query work, and other CPUs are used to complete data service forwarding, NAT session creation and keeping update functions.

Abstract

The invention discloses a NAT session management method based on a distributed system. The NAT session management method based on a distributed system comprises the following steps: (1) creating a NAT session; (2) maintaining updates to the created NAT session; (3) performing an aging operation on the updated NAT session; (4) querying the NAT session performed the aging operation. According to the NAT session management method based on a distributed system, the hash bucket, the hash linked list and other data structures are used to realize the creation and the update maintenance management of the NAT session, and the session key values can be hashed evenly into each hash bucket by setting the hash bucket parameters to proper values, therefore, the session key search speed can be effectively improved; meanwhile, the sessions are linked by means of the separate double linked list to complete the aging and query management of the created sessions, therefore, frequent locking of the hash buckets is avoided, and the aging and query efficiency of the sessions is improved.

technical field [0001] The invention belongs to the field of data communication and network security, in particular to a NAT session management method based on a distributed system. Background technique [0002] With the rapid development of Internet technology, more and more users access to the Internet to obtain various information, including the current popular Internet of Things technology is also inseparable from the support of the Internet. However, the address of the traditional IPv4 network is only 32 bits, which can only be allocated to a limited number of users, and the emergence of IPv6 is precisely to solve this address resource bottleneck problem. [0003] The current traditional IPv4 network development is quite mature, and it will take a long time to completely transition to IPv6.
